how we protect the motor & what are the components required
for that ?
Answer Posted / omar aziz
There are many things that need consideration while
protecting a motor. Motor faliures mainly occur due to
winding faliure. This could be due to overcurrent ,
overvoltage, etc... Back in the early days people strongly
relied on fuses but now we have motor protection relays
that monitor tempratures , currents , voltages etc.. ex GE
MULTILIN MOTOR PROTECTION RELAY
